What is the Undergraduate Minor Program Form?
The Undergraduate Minor Program Form is a critical document used at Ohio State University (OSU) to declare an undergraduate minor. This form serves as an official declaration that allows students to pursue specific academic interests outside of their major. It is essential for students wishing to enroll in a minor program, providing a structured way to express their academic ambitions and ensure their chosen coursework is recognized within university systems.

Who Needs to Use the Undergraduate Minor Program Form?
The Undergraduate Minor Program Form is intended for specific groups within the university. Primarily, it is designed for students who intend to declare a minor. Additionally, the form requires the signatures of advisors from both the minor program and the major program. This ensures that all academic paths are properly aligned and that appropriate guidance is provided throughout the process.
Key Features of the Undergraduate Minor Program Form
Understanding the structure of the Undergraduate Minor Program Form is crucial for successful completion. Key components include:
-
Required fields such as name, OSU email, major, and chosen minor program.
-
Additional sections for course information, which include the department, course number, course title, credit hours, and grade.
This structured approach ensures that all necessary information is recorded accurately, facilitating a smooth declaration process.

Who is eligible to use the Undergraduate Minor Program Form?
Any currently enrolled undergraduate student at Ohio State University can apply to declare a minor using this form. Ensure you meet all requirements of the minor program before submission.
When should I submit the Undergraduate Minor Program Form?
It is advisable to submit the form as early as possible during your studies, ideally before the deadline set by your major department or the minor program you wish to declare.
How do I submit the completed form?
Once completed and signed by all necessary parties, you can submit the form to your academic advisor or the relevant department office, depending on your program's submission guidelines.
What information do I need to complete the form?
You will need your name, OSU email, current major, and the name of the minor you wish to declare. Additionally, gather course details including department, course number, title, credit hours, and anticipated grades.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Ensure you fill out all required fields accurately and have all necessary signatures from yourself and both advisors. Missing information can delay the approval process.
How long does it take to process the form?
Processing time may vary per department, but it typically takes a few weeks. Check with your academic advisor for specific timelines related to your minor declaration.
